body{
background-color:#444444;
margin:0 0 0 0;
}

#conteneur{
width:1024px;
margin-left:auto;
margin-right:auto;
margin-top:5px;
background-color:#000000;
}

#barre_menu{
width:1024px;
height:180px;
background-image:url(image/banniere.png);
background-repeat:no-repeat;
}

#bloc1{
width:270px;
height:400px;
float:left;
background-color:#000000;
}

#bloc2{
width:754px;
height:400px;
float:right;
background-color:#000000;
}

#bloc1gallerie{
width:270px;
height:650px;
float:left;
background-color:#000000;
}

#bloc2gallerie{
width:754px;
height:650px;
float:right;
background-color:#000000;
}

#bloc1dispo{
width:270px;
height:2000px;
float:left;
background-color:#000000;
}

#bloc2dispo{
width:754px;
height:2000px;
float:right;
background-color:#000000;
}

#bloc1cheynei{
width:270px;
height:800px;
float:left;
background-color:#000000;
}

#bloc2cheynei{
width:754px;
height:800px;
float:right;
background-color:#000000;
}

#txt_bloc2{
width:650px;
height:480px;
margin-top:50px;
font-family:Calibri, Arial, Helvetica, sans-serif;
font-size:14px;
text-align:center;
text-align:justify;
color:#FFFFFF;
}

#txt_bloc3{
width:750px;
height:355px;
margin-top:30px;
font-family:Calibri, Arial, Helvetica, sans-serif;
font-size:14px;
text-align:center;
text-align:justify;
color:#FFFFFF;
overflow:scroll;
}

#menu a {
width: 175px;
height: 28px;
float: left;
font-family:Calibri, Arial, Helvetica, sans-serif;
font-size:18px;
text-decoration: none;
text-align: left;
color: #FFFFFF;
}

#menu a:hover, #menu .current_page_item a {
color:#A3A3FC;
}

#menu li {
display: inline;
font-family:Calibri, Arial, Helvetica, sans-serif;
font-size:18px;
text-decoration: none;
text-align: left;
color:#FFFFFF;
}

#footer{
width:1024px;
height:50px;
background-repeat:no-repeat;
background-image:url(image/footer.png);
float:left;
}
